The Benefits of Refillable Skincare Products
When it comes to skincare, many of us are willing to invest in high-quality products to maintain healthy and glowing skin. However, the cost of constantly purchasing new Skincare Products can add up over time. This is where refillable Skincare Products come in to offer a more sustainable and budget-friendly option.
Cost-Effective Solution
One of the main benefits of incorporating refillable Skincare Products into your daily routine is the cost-effective solution they provide. While the initial investment may be slightly higher than traditional Skincare Products, refillable options can save you money in the long run. By refilling your existing containers with product refills, you can avoid the cost of repurchasing the packaging each time.
Sustainable Living
Aside from the financial benefits, refillable Skincare Products also promote sustainable living by reducing waste. The beauty industry is notorious for its excessive packaging, contributing to environmental pollution. By opting for refillable options, you can minimize your carbon footprint and do your part in reducing plastic waste.
Incorporating Refillable Skincare Products into Your Routine
Transitioning to a refillable skincare routine doesn't have to be complicated. With more beauty brands offering refill services for their products, it's easier than ever to make the switch. Here are some tips on how to incorporate refillable Skincare Products into your daily routine:
- Research brands that offer refillable options for your favorite Skincare Products.
- Invest in high-quality refillable containers that are durable and reusable.
- Make a habit of refilling your Skincare Products when they run out to avoid the temptation of purchasing new ones.
- Spread awareness among your friends and family about the benefits of refillable Skincare Products to encourage sustainable choices.
